Job Description

A Fund Accounting Manager will be required to manage the overall NAV calculation process within the guidelines and procedures provided by the company and under the supervision and guidance of a Fund Accounting Director and Managing Director. They will ensure the timely and accurate delivery of NAV calculations. They will assist in the development of client relationships and will require a detailed understanding of the service requirements for Hedge Fund Administration. Every Fund Accounting Manager will receive the requisite Induction Training in addition to both compulsory training (AML / KYC) and optional training. Additional client-specific training is provided by the Director and Managing Director.

Role Responsibilities

The below list is not finite and may be added to. The combination of tasks required to be executed will vary depending on both client structure, client requirements and business needs.

  • Managing client relationships involving interaction with both the client and the relevant Fund Accounting Director to ensure consistency of service.
  • Ensure the assigned fund accounting team operates within the clearly defined and documented control environment.
  • Manage and develop client teams of up to 10 employees.
  • Resolve fund accounting enquiries escalated by Supervisor or Administrator.
  • Ensure all aged items on cash and position reconciliations are resolved timely.
  • Review daily and monthly NAV calculations.
  • Develop and improve NAV calculation workflows and procedures.
  • Review fee calculations and profit and loss allocations.
  • Review applicable monthly, yearly and inception to date performance.
  • Manage the audit process ensuring timely and successful completion of fund audits including preparation of fund financial statements.
  • Investigate accounting implications of new products.
  • Manage and complete client initialization and transition
  • Participate in development and presentation of fund accounting training.
  • Manage fund accounting recruitment, training and performance evaluations.
  • Resolve exceptional problems and take on special projects or tasks as assigned.
  • Handle complex calls from clients.
  • Establish and maintain effective working relationships with the Investor Services, Quality Assurance, Client Servicing and Compliance departments within the company.
